Output 24628f11e4dd62d6495a66b6c0982d72c8b7571dfc8ad95d8e8194f103cc9b0e:0

value
660106
script pubkey
OP_0 OP_PUSHBYTES_20 b31de7e3e7fa78f808ef8f367a1545c19acf4606
address
bc1qkvw70cl8lfu0sz803um85929cxdv73sxqyv5xd
transaction
24628f11e4dd62d6495a66b6c0982d72c8b7571dfc8ad95d8e8194f103cc9b0e
confirmations
297452
spent
true